Selank
Also known as N-Acetyl Selank
Selank is a calming peptide from Russian research, used (mainly as a nasal spray) to ease anxiety and support focus without the sedation of typical anti-anxiety drugs.
A synthetic analog of the immunomodulatory peptide tuftsin, studied (mainly in Russia) as an anxiolytic nootropic, typically intranasal.
Mechanism of action
Modulates GABA / serotonin signaling and enkephalin degradation; anxiolytic without sedation (preclinical / Russian trials).
Research peptide — not FDA approved. Plasma half-life is minutes (rat data); effects outlast blood levels. Usually dosed intranasally.
